Why Learn French? 7 Reasons You Should Start Learning French In 2021

Learning French is always a good idea despite some people thinking that it is a waste of time and resources. As an official language in five different continents, precisely in 29 countries all over the world, one of the six languages of the UN and one of three languages that have a higher status in the European Union, French is the fifth most spoken language in the world.

For those still in doubt whether they should learn this language, here are the 7 reasons why you should start learning French in 2021.

A Variety of Business Opportunities

At the moment, France is the fifth-largest economy in the world. Therefore, learning the language can help you with your career. And that’s not all.

Knowing French doesn’t only help you build your career in France. You can use this advantage in other French-speaking countries, such as Canada, Belgium, Switzerland, or many countries in Africa.

Besides, French is still the world’s lingua franca so a combination of using both English and French languages can only be an advantage anywhere you go.

French Helps You Learn Other Languages

Learning French can help you learn other foreign languages, but also improve your mother tongue.

French has many words borrowed from other languages, so many words originate from French even when you aren’t aware of it.

For example, there are around 10.000 French words that are used in English everyday life.

Learning other foreign languages, especially the ones similar to French, will be much easier. For any of the Romance languages, such as Spanish, Italian, Catalan, or Romanian you’ll need half the time to learn than in other circumstances. It works the way that you are already familiar with how it works and which parts you should pay more attention to.
